vim: command not found
时间: 2023-10-07 13:10:54 浏览: 145
当出现"vim: command not found"的错误提示时,说明在当前系统中没有安装vim编辑器。解决这个问题的方法是通过命令行安装vim编辑器。根据提供的引用内容,可以采用以下步骤来解决这个问题:
1. 首先,使用以下命令检查系统中是否已经安装了vim编辑器:
```
rpm -qa|grep vim
```
2. 如果返回的结果中缺少某个vim包(比如vim-enhanced),可以使用以下命令单独安装该包:
```
yum -y install vim-enhanced
```
3. 如果返回结果中三个vim包都没有安装,可以使用以下命令全部重新安装vim编辑器:
```
yum -y install vim*
```
安装完成后,即可使用vim编辑器来编辑文件。
相关问题
vim:command not found
这个问题的意思是你在使用 vim 命令时出现了 "command not found" 的错误提示。这通常是因为你的系统没有安装 vim 编辑器。你可以通过以下命令来安装 vim:
- Ubuntu/Debian 系统:sudo apt-get install vim
- CentOS/Fedora 系统:sudo yum install vim
如果你已经安装了 vim,但仍然出现该错误提示,可能是因为你的 PATH 环境变量没有包含 vim 的路径。你可以通过以下命令来查看 PATH 环境变量:
echo $PATH
如果你没有看到 vim 的路径,请将以下行添加到你的 ~/.bashrc 文件中:
export PATH=$PATH:/usr/local/bin
然后运行以下命令使其生效:
source ~/.bashrc
-bash: vim: command not found sed:command not found
-bash: vim: command not found sed: command not found 表示在您的系统中找不到vim和sed命令。这可能是因为这些命令没有正确安装或者它们的路径没有在系统的环境变量中设置。您可以通过以下步骤来解决这个问题:
1. 确保vim和sed已经正确安装。您可以使用以下命令来检查它们是否存在:
```
which vim
which sed
```
如果没有任何输出,表示这些命令没有安装。您可以使用包管理器来安装它们,例如在Debian/Ubuntu系统上可以使用apt-get命令,而在CentOS/RHEL系统上可以使用yum命令。
2. 如果这些命令已经安装但仍然找不到,请检查系统的环境变量。您可以使用以下命令来查看环境变量:
```
echo $PATH
```
确保包含了vim和sed命令所在的目录。如果没有包含,请将这些目录添加到环境变量中。您可以通过编辑.bashrc或者.bash_profile文件并将这些目录添加到PATH变量来实现。编辑文件并添加以下行:
```
export PATH=$PATH:/path/to/vim:/path/to/sed
```
请将/path/to/vim和/path/to/sed替换为vim和sed命令所在的实际路径。
3. 保存文件并重新加载环境变量。您可以使用以下命令来使更改生效:
```
source ~/.bashrc
```
或者
```
source ~/.bash_profile
```
现在,您应该能够在命令行中正常使用vim和sed命令了。
阅读全文